Even though Hardspace: Shipbreaker is still in early access, this is a fantastic space sim where you need to scavenge for parts from spaceships that are flying above Earth. It is the kind of game that sounds like it should be full of action and danger (well it does have a lot of danger) however, this is a very relaxing kind of game that can put you into a Zen-like state when you get really into it.

Space Junk

The setting of Hardspace: Shipbreaker is many, many years in the future and above Earth is a whole bunch of space junk! These ships have very valuable resources that are far too valuable to just be left there. A huge company has hired you (and others like you) to go into these different spaceships and break them apart, taking the valuable resources that are inside so that they can be used for other stuff.

One Part At A Time

I would say that the best way to approach Hardspace: Shipbreaker is to think of it as a large puzzle box that you have to peel away piece by piece. You know those 3D puzzles you can get? Well, it is kind of like that or like a game of Jenga. You have the schematics of the ship so you can see where the valuable resources are located and you then have to carefully remove parts to gain access to them.

The Right Tools For The Job

As you would expect, you have a solid arsenal of tools at your disposal to make your ship demolition work easier and more fun. Hardspace: Shipbreaker gives you this cool gravity gun style thing that takes a while to get the hang of, but it is so much fun to use! I love the way that if you try and grab something that is too heavy, you will be dragged along with it. You can grab heavier parts with this lasso type thing and it will drag them slowly to where you want them to be or just out of the way. The tools you have are a lot of fun to use and while there is a learning curve here, before long you will be slicing and dicing like a real pro.

The Dangers Of Working In Space

While Hardspace: Shipbreaker can put you in a Zen-like state, I do have to say that the game can still be tense. These ships can still have many of their functions live, you cut into a fuel line for example and it can go boom! You can depressurize a part of the ship, cut into a live wire, and much more. You do have to think before you act in this game as one wrong move can be deadly. I think they have a great balance here where you can relax while playing, but you still have to pay attention to what you are doing.

I went into Hardspace: Shipbreaker expecting to like it, but man, this game turned out so much better than I thought it would be! This was something that I found very addictive and as I write this the game is still in early access, but it got a pretty substantial update with these much larger, double decker sized ships for you to check out! If you like games where you have to take things apart and games that are more puzzle like in their design, you are going to have a great time with this game.

Pros:

  • I loved the idea of being this space salvage guy
  • It is awesome to see the Earth below you
  • The gameplay has a very puzzle-like element about it in the way you disassemble the ships
  • While the game is relaxing, it can still put you on edge

Cons:

  • The game is not yet complete
  • It may be harder than some people realize
